Step 1: Validate Your Merch Ideas with Your Audience
Don't guess—let your fans tell you what they want.
- Poll your community: Use Hangroom's tiered chat rooms or direct messaging to ask, "What merch would you rock? T-shirts? Hoodies? Mugs?"
- Analyze past content: Which quotes, memes, inside jokes, or visuals get the most love? Turn high-engagement moments into designs.
- Start simple: Focus on 3-5 core items (t-shirts, hoodies, canvas prints) to test demand without overwhelm.
Pro Tip: Offer a "first access" perk to your top subscribers—early buyers feel like insiders and spread the word.
Step 2: Design Products That Actually Sell
You don't need to be a graphic designer. Use free or affordable tools to create on-brand merch.
- Tools to use: Canva, Kittl, or Photopea for quick designs.
Winning design styles: - Catchphrases or signature quotes from your content
- Minimal logos or icons tied to your brand
- Aesthetic visuals that match your niche (retro, neon, vintage, etc.)
- Limited-edition drops tied to milestones or seasons
Keep designs clean, scalable, and versatile across colors and sizes.

Step 4: Price Your Merch for Profit & Perceived Value
Pricing sweet spot: $24–$35 for t-shirts, $45–$65 for hoodies.
- Factor in Printify base cost (~$10–$15 for standard tees)
- Add your margin (aim 2–3x markup)
- Offer bundles: "Buy 2 tees, get 10% off" or "Merch + 1-month subscription discount"
Test prices with a soft launch to your inner circle—adjust based on feedback.
Step 5: Launch & Promote Like a Pro
Don't just drop it—build hype.
- Tease in content: Share design process videos or polls
- Exclusive drops: Gate first access to subscribers-only content or chat rooms
- Cross-promote: Add a prominent merch link in every video description, bio, and post
- Fan incentives: Run giveaways for buyers or feature fan photos wearing your gear
- Leverage community: Encourage UGC with a branded hashtag—reward top posts

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Overcomplicating designs—keep them simple and recognizable
- Ignoring mobile mockups—most fans shop on phones
- Not promoting consistently—merch dies without visibility
- Pricing too low—undervaluing hurts perceived brand quality
